Digital News Takes Another Radical Shift

The Proactive Report

The latest Reuters Digital News Report has some interesting findings that every PR practitioner should heed. The global study polled 80,000 online news consumers in 40 markets, including Kenya and the Philippines for the first time. Key findings: Journalism matters again – there has been a sharp uptick in the use of TV and digital news due to the pandemic.

URDG 758: finally tested and it does what it says on the tin

Practical Law Construction

2020 is anything but normal. It is rare for there to be any judicial treatment of the ICC Uniform Rules on Demand Guarantees No. 758 (URDG 758) but 2020 has already brought us not one but two cases on its interpretation and applicability. URDG 758 applies to all demand guarantees (commonly performance bonds or advance payment guarantees in the construction industry) that incorporate the rules.

Supreme Court’s decision in Bresco is ground-breaking for construction insolvencies

Practical Law Construction

The Supreme Court has handed down a judgment that will fundamentally affect construction insolvencies by allowing insolvent companies the unfettered right to start adjudications. Today’s decision in Bresco Electrical Services Ltd (in Liquidation) v Michael J Lonsdale (Electrical) Ltd allows Bresco’s appeal from last year’s Court of Appeal decision.
